@tool
extends CyclopsTool
class_name ToolMaterialBrush
enum ToolState { READY, PAINTING }
var tool_state:ToolState = ToolState.READY
const TOOL_ID:String = "material_brush"
var cmd:CommandSetMaterial
var settings:ToolMaterialBrushSettings = ToolMaterialBrushSettings.new()
var material_viewer_state:MaterialViewerState = preload("res://addons/cyclops_level_builder/docks/material_palette/material_viewer/material_viewer_state_res.tres")
var last_mouse_pos:Vector2
func _get_tool_id()->String:
return TOOL_ID
func _draw_tool(viewport_camera:Camera3D):
super._draw_tool(viewport_camera)
var global_scene:CyclopsGlobalScene = builder.get_global_scene()
global_scene.clear_tool_mesh()
global_scene.draw_selected_blocks(viewport_camera)
func _get_tool_properties_editor()->Control:
var ed:ToolMaterialBrushSettingsEditor = preload("res://addons/cyclops_level_builder/tools/tool_material_brush_settings_editor.tscn").instantiate()
ed.settings = settings
return ed
func _gui_input(viewport_camera:Camera3D, event:InputEvent)->bool:
if event is InputEventKey:
var e:InputEventKey = event
if e.keycode == KEY_X:
if e.shift_pressed:
if e.is_pressed():
var origin:Vector3 = viewport_camera.project_ray_origin(last_mouse_pos)
var dir:Vector3 = viewport_camera.project_ray_normal(last_mouse_pos)
var result:IntersectResults = builder.intersect_ray_closest(origin, dir)
if result:
var block:CyclopsBlock = result.object
result.face_index
var vol:ConvexVolume = ConvexVolume.new()
vol.init_from_mesh_vector_data(block.mesh_vector_data)
var face:ConvexVolume.FaceInfo = vol.faces[result.face_index]
#Sample under cursor
if settings.paint_materials:
if face.material_id != -1:
#Pick this material
#print("face.material_id ", face.material_id)
var mat:Material = block.materials[face.material_id] \
if face.material_id >= 0 && face.material_id < block.materials.size() \
else null
settings.material_path = mat.resource_path if mat else NodePath()
#print("settings.material_path ", settings.material_path)
if settings.paint_color:
settings.color = face.color
if settings.paint_visibility:
settings.visibility = face.visible
if settings.paint_uv:
settings.uv_matrix = face.uv_transform
return true
elif event is InputEventMouseButton:
var e:InputEventMouseButton = event
if e.button_index == MOUSE_BUTTON_LEFT:
if e.is_pressed():
if tool_state == ToolState.READY:
var origin:Vector3 = viewport_camera.project_ray_origin(e.position)
var dir:Vector3 = viewport_camera.project_ray_normal(e.position)
var result:IntersectResults = builder.intersect_ray_closest(origin, dir)
if result:
cmd = CommandSetMaterial.new()
cmd.builder = builder
#print("settings.paint_materials ", settings.paint_materials)
cmd.setting_material = settings.paint_materials
cmd.material_path = settings.material_path \
if !settings.erase_material else ""
cmd.setting_color = settings.paint_color
cmd.color = settings.color
cmd.setting_visibility = settings.paint_visibility
cmd.visibility = settings.visibility
cmd.painting_uv = settings.paint_uv
cmd.uv_matrix = settings.uv_matrix
var block:CyclopsBlock = result.object
if settings.individual_faces:
cmd.add_target(block.get_path(), [result.face_index])
else:
cmd.add_target(block.get_path(), block.control_mesh.get_face_indices())
tool_state = ToolState.PAINTING
else:
if tool_state == ToolState.PAINTING:
cmd.undo_it()
if cmd.will_change_anything():
var undo:EditorUndoRedoManager = builder.get_undo_redo()
cmd.add_to_undo_manager(undo)
tool_state = ToolState.READY
return true
elif event is InputEventMouseMotion:
var e:InputEventMouseMotion = event
last_mouse_pos = e.position
if tool_state == ToolState.PAINTING:
var origin:Vector3 = viewport_camera.project_ray_origin(e.position)
var dir:Vector3 = viewport_camera.project_ray_normal(e.position)
var result:IntersectResults = builder.intersect_ray_closest(origin, dir)
if result:
#print ("hit ", result.object.name)
cmd.undo_it()
var block:CyclopsBlock = result.object
if settings.individual_faces:
cmd.add_target(block.get_path(), [result.face_index])
else:
cmd.add_target(block.get_path(), block.control_mesh.get_face_indices())
cmd.do_it()
return true
return false
func on_material_viewer_state_changed():
#print("mat changed to ", material_viewer_state.active_material_path)
settings.material_path = material_viewer_state.active_material_path
func _init():
material_viewer_state.changed.connect(on_material_viewer_state_changed)
func _activate(builder:CyclopsLevelBuilder):
super._activate(builder)
var cache:Dictionary = builder.get_tool_cache(TOOL_ID)
settings.load_from_cache(cache)
settings.material_path = material_viewer_state.active_material_path
# material_viewer_state.changed.connect(on_material_viewer_state_changed)
func _deactivate():
# material_viewer_state.changed.disconnect(on_material_viewer_state_changed)
var cache:Dictionary = settings.save_to_cache()
builder.set_tool_cache(TOOL_ID, cache)
